Global Degenerative Disc Disease Treatment Market Forecast 2035:
According to the report, the degenerative disc disease treatment market is anticipated to grow from USD 26.5 Billion in 2025 to USD 44.6 Billion in 2035 at a CAGR of 5.3% during the forecast. The Degenerative Disc Disease treatment market is in significant transition due to an aging population, growing preference for non-invasive procedures, and preference for pain management rather than surgery. There is an increasing volume of consumer-driven wellness interests and an increase in musculoskeletal issues linked to a sedentary population and reliance on technology.
Biologic therapies like platelet-rich plasma (PRP) injections, stem cells, and gene modification are leading the way in R&D and there are an increasing amount of clinical trials in the U.S., China, and Scandinavia. Digital health starts to penetrate rehabilitation with remote or virtual physical therapy protocols, spinal mobility, and AI pain management platforms linked to reimbursement protocols slowly emerging for all types of digital and preventive care.
Governments in India and Indonesia are supporting pilot community clinics with mobile imaging and spinal decompression therapies to relieve public hospitals of their surgical backlogs. Education and motivation programs are being developed in the Netherlands and South Korea that utilize biomechanical AI models based on personal assessment of spinal load to develop preventive intervention.
Despite advancements, achieving standardization in the treatment process remains a distant goal as provider approaches, in areas such as physiotherapy, surgical, and regenerative, vary widely.
“Key Driver, Restraint, and Growth Opportunity Defining the Global Degenerative Disc Disease Treatment Market
The main driver of the DDD treatment market is the increasing global rate of spinal problems associated with aging populations, sedentary lifestyles, and job-related stressors that affect the back. Patients are gravitating toward pain management options that are less invasive and more conducive to long-term mobility. The move away from surgical interventions toward regenerative and conservative approaches (biologics, physical therapy, and motion-preserving interventions) is gaining traction as definitions and access to second opinions become more available and attainable.
Moreover, a large restraint facing the DDD treatment market is the lack of consensus on standardized treatment pathways, especially for biologics and newer therapies. Additionally, variability of clinical outcomes; high out-of-pocket costs; and limited insurance options for novel regenerative therapies lead to underutilization in the market.
However, there is strong growth potential within the realm of digital therapeutics and integrated care models that involve virtual physical therapy, wearable motion analysis for injury prevention and management, and AI-based pain-management platforms. With the healthcare field moves toward value-based care, digital monitoring and interventions at an early stage can lead to improvements on long-term outcomes and lessen the need for invasive procedures.
"Impact of Global Tariff Policies on the Global Degenerative Disc Disease Treatment Market Growth and Strategy"
International tariff policies affect the treatment market for DDDs principally through the import and export of medical devices such as spinal implants, biologic delivery systems, and rehabilitation equipment. With the vast majority of new innovations being developed in North America and Western Europe, tariffs by many emerging markets—particularly for the high-value imported therapies—can restrict access and impede adoption of certain therapies.
Further, for biologic and regenerative products, regulatory restrictions on imports create non-tariff barriers through tariff regulations, resulting in delays and increased prices. To mitigate this, many companies are extensively entering into licensing or joint venture agreements with local companies allowing local manufacture or local distribution of therapies within high-tariff countries, such as Brazil, China, and Turkey.
